Limited menu, semi-abandoned, hole in the wall location that DEFINITELY has seen better days, but for what it is and where it is, you're not going to do any better than the Panda Garden. All the usual Chinese menu standards, along with a few surprises, reasonably priced. My "u-dong" Korean soup hit the spot, even though the noodles were closer to standard ramen noodles, and my steamed dumplings, while not "regulation" shaped, were good as well. I think their dining room might have seen more business in the past, but it's looking like mostly take-out here now. The week night I came in and waited for my order, I saw a pretty good, steady stream of takeout orders going out, and most seemed like loyal return customers.
If you find yourself in tiny Enon, Ohio, this is an a.o.k. choice (among about 4-5 (including 'Ye Olde Speedway Cafe!!')
